Match summary

In an exciting and hard-fought game at the MHP Arena, VfB held the lead at 2-0 and 3-2 against Mainz, only to be denied victory by a stoppage-time equaliser.  

The goals

8th minute: What an attack! Deniz Undav switches play from the right to the left, finding Chris Führich as he enters the box. Mainz goalkeeper Robin Zentner blocks his initial shot but Enzo Millot is perfectly placed to prod in the rebound.

15th minute: Route one stuff from VfB. Alex Nübel spots Jamie Leweling’s run and plays it long towards him. The winger takes the ball in his stride and lashes it high into the net to make it 2-0!

43rd minute: How frustrating! Millot accidentally brings down Jonathan Burkardt inside the box. Referee Timo Gerach awards a penalty and Nadiem Amiri places it past Nübel. 

62nd minute: VfB struggle to clear their lines and Mainz capitalise with Burkardt heading in from close range. 

88th minute: Yeeeess! Fabian Rieder makes it 3-2 to VfB from a direct free-kick that goes in off the post and the Mainz goalkeeper!

90’ +4th minute: Mainz play a long ball into the penalty area and our boys lose the decisive aerial duel, allowing Maxim Leitsch to equalise at 3-3!

Additional talking points

There was a special announcement alongside the line-ups on Saturday afternoon with the news that left-back Maximilian Mittelstädt had signed a contract extension through to June 2028.

Josha Vagnoman celebrated his comeback here following a foot injury that sidelined him for 10 games.

El Bilal Toure made his VfB and Bundesliga debut when he replaced Leweling in the 74th minute. 

Rieder scored his first goal for VfB.
